SAWICKI James Dinizio, Jr. ACTION OF THE BOARD OF APPEALS Upon application of DENIS O'BRIEN for Variances to the Zoning Ordinance, Article III, Section 100-31 and Article XI, Section 100-119.1 for permission to erect tennis court with 10-ft. high fencing and gazebo structure in an area other than the required rearyard, at premises identified on the Suffolk County Tax Maps as District 1000, Section 3, Block 3 , Lot 3 . 5 along Private Road, Fishers Island, NY. WHEREAS, a public hearing was held and concluded on Octo- ber 6, 1988 in the Matter of the Application of DENIS O'BRIEN under Appeal No. 3764; and WHEREAS, at said hearing all those who desired to be heard were heard and their testimony recorded; and WHEREAS, the Board has carefully considered all testimony and documentation submitted concerning this application; and WHEREAS, the Board Members have personally viewed and are familiar with the premises in question, its present zoning and the surrounding areas; and WHEREAS, the Board made the following Findings of Fact: Page 2 - Appeal No. 37E Matter of DENIS O'BRIEh Decision Rendered October 6, 1988 1. By this application, appellants request Variances under Article III, Section 100-32, and Article XI, Section 100-119.1 for permission to erect tennis court with 10-ft. high fencing and gazebo or 15 ' x 20 ' covered wood structure, both accessory and incidental to the existing residential use of the premises, in the frontyard area, as more particularly shown by Map prepared by Shope Reno Wharton, Architecture, Drawing No. S1, dated December 1, 1987 (Job No. 8626) . 2. The premises in question is known and referred to as combined Lots #1 and #2 as shown on the Minor Subdivision Map as Revised May 29, 1987, for Francis Fiske Adams, and approved by the Planning Board as per Resolution adopted August 24, 1987. 3 . The entire parcel contains a total area of 6.69 acres with frontage along the Sound of approximately 700 feet and is improved with a dwelling structure, under construction as per Building Permit issued July 10, 1987 under Building Permit #16195, also shown on the above-referenced Architect's Rendition dated December 1, 1987. 4. The proposed covered wood deck (gazebo-type) structure is shown to be 45+ feet at its closest point to the property line at the southwest corner, and the tennis court with fencing is shown to be not closer than 28 feet at its closest point to the property line at the southwest and the southeast corners. 5. Article III, Section 100-32 of the Zoning Code provides accessory buildings to be located only in the required rear yard. Most of the area normally feasible to construct is technically front yard, and there is no other alternative for appellant to pursue other than a variance. 6. Article XI, Section 100-119.1 of the Zoning Code provides a limitation of four feet for fences in the frontyard area. It is not practical to construct a tennis court with fencing at four feet high or less, and the request of the appellant is not unreasonable under the circumstances. It is the position of this Board in considering this application: (a) The relief requested is not unreasonable and is the minimal necessary; (b) the circumstances are unique to the property and are not personal in nature; (c) the relief requested will not alter the essential character of the neighborhood; Page ,3 - Appeal No. 371 Matter of DENIS O'BRIE1.. Decision Rendered October 6, 1988 (d) the variance, if granted, will not in turn be adverse to the safety, health, welfare, comfort, convenience, or order of the town, or be adverse to neighboring properties; (e) the relief in relation to the requirements is substantial; (f) the interests of justice will be served by granting the variance. Accordingly, on motion by Mr. Goehringer, seconded by Mr. Grigonis, it was RESOLVED, to GRANT the relief requested under Appeal No. 3764 in the Matter of DENIS O'BRIEN for permission to place accessory tennis court with 10-ft. high fencing and covered wood deck structures in the frontyard area, as more particularly shown on the Architect's Rendition dated December 1, 1987, prepared by Shope, Reno, Wharton Architecture. Vote of the Board: Ayes: Messrs. Goehringer, Grigonis and Doyen. (Member Sawicki was absent due to serious family illness. ) (Member Dinizio abstained. ) This resolution was duly adopted. 441 lk GERARD P. TIDAL WETLANDS: (1) All lands generally covcrrctd or intermittently cov- ered with,or which border on, tidal waters, or lands lying Beneath tidal waters, which at mean low tide are covered by tidal watery to a maximum depth of five (5) *feet, including but not limited to banks, bogs, salt marsh, swamps, meadows, flats or other low lying lands subject to tidal action: (2) All banks, bogs, meadows, flats and tidal marsh subject to such tides and upon which grows or may �- grow some or any of the following: salt hay, black grass, saltworts, sea lavender, tall cordgrass, high 'bush. cattails, groundsel, marshmallow and low march cordgrass;and/or (3) All land immediately adjacent to a tidal wetland as defined in Subsection A(2) and lying within seven- ty-five (75) feet landward of the most landward edge of such a tidal wetland. B. FRESHWATER WETLANDS: (1) ."Freshwater wetlands"as defined in Article 24, Ti- tle 1, § 24-0107, Subdivisions I(a) to 1(d) inclusive, of the Environmental Conservation Law of the State of New York;and (2) All land immediately adjacent to a"freshwater wet- land,"as defined in Subsection B(1)and lying with- in seventy-five (75) feet landward of the most land- ward edge of a"freshwater wetland." a ( 9705 2.25 H5 ' O'BRIEN RESIDENCE °�� � - _� I�..i�M� FISHERS ISLAND i4 - � NEW YORK 77 J � I'.
